Yellow Card is a licensed stablecoin infrastructure provider operating across Africa, offering cryptocurrency and payment services aimed at solving financial, regulatory, and logistical problems in emerging markets. The company serves customers and SMEs through a Pan-African network spanning multiple countries.

Yellow Card is a payments infrastructure provider that enables banks, financial institutions, corporates and other businesses to access, store, send and manage stablecoins and to make payments in USD and more than 50 local currencies. Its offering is organized into two main lines: digital asset infrastructure, covering receipt and sending of funds across major stablecoins and blockchains, business and end-customer wallets, issuance of local stablecoins and yield products; and fiat payments infrastructure, covering global payments in over 50 local currencies, USD payments, USD and EUR bank accounts for customers, and card issuing for international payments.

The company positions compliance and security as a core part of the platform, listing sanctions screening, AML monitoring, Travel Rule compliance, KYB and KYC requirements, anti-terrorism, bribery and corruption controls, and transaction authorization policy management. Products are delivered through an API suite and a treasury portal.

Business model

Yellow Card sells payments and digital asset infrastructure to other businesses, delivered via an API suite and a treasury portal that customers integrate into their own money movement, treasury and liquidity operations.

Traction

The website reports more than $10 billion in processed volume, over 106 tier 1 banking and liquidity partners, support for 60+ countries and 50+ payment currencies. Visa is cited as a customer using Yellow Card for treasury operations and liquidity management.

Market position

Yellow Card presents itself as infrastructure for money movement in emerging markets, combining digital asset and fiat rails in a single platform.

Technology

The platform supports major stablecoins and blockchains, wallet infrastructure for businesses and their customers, local stablecoin issuance and yield, alongside fiat rails for local-currency and USD payments, USD/EUR account provisioning and card issuing. Compliance tooling includes sanctions screening, AML monitoring, Travel Rule support, KYB/KYC and transaction authorization policy management.
